Madcap Puppets’ "WHEN YOU WISH UPON A FISH" performs at the Oxford Community Arts Center
Madcap Puppets’ "WHEN YOU WISH UPON A FISH" performs at the Oxford Community Arts Center

OXFORD, OH (FOX19) - MadCap Puppets' production of WHEN YOU WISH UPON A FISH will perform at the Oxford Community Arts Center. The show is free and open to the public, and will take place on Monday, February 6 at 6:30 pm.

The famous Grimm brothers take the stage in one of the most popular Madcap shows of all time! The brothers have three completely different versions of "The Fisherman and His Wife" and can't decide which fishy fairy tale to choose for their book. Each outrageous version includes audience participation, a magical talking fish and a surprise ending. Don't miss this hilarious slapstick adventure!

One of a small handful of professional puppet theatre companies in the United States, Madcap Productions Puppet Theatre has been conceiving, writing and building puppet productions for over a quarter of a century. Drawing from the vast array of world literature and cultures, Madcap develops productions that magically bring to life the imaginations of children and their families through timeless stories and adventures that are universal in their themes. Nearly a half million viewers from around the country see a Madcap performance every year.

WHEN YOU WISH UPON A FISH is a part of the Oxford Community Arts Center and ARTSWAVE PRESENTS… productions series. Other organizations scheduled to bring children's performances to OCAC this spring are Cincinnati Playhouse (Off the Hill production of "River Rat and Cat" by Y York on April 27th) and Cincinnati Opera ("Little Red Riding Hood" on May 15th).
